Darshanas (Sacred Viewing)
Darshan of Jeeva Samadhi
For the convenience and spiritual benefit of all devotees, Sri Sailam Sri Mouna Swamy Ashram offers a touch darshan at the Jeeva Samadhi of Sri Mouna Swamy. This sacred site is an embodiment of divine presence, offering peace and blessings to all who visit.
- Morning Darshan: 6:00 AM to 7:00 AM
- Evening Darshan: 5:00 PM to 6:00 PM
Devotees can seek darshan and feel the divine energy that emanates from this holy spot. The ashram ensures that the environment remains serene and conducive for meditation and prayer, allowing each devotee to experience the profound spiritual vibrations of Sri Mouna Swamy’s Jeeva Samadhi.
Sevas (Sacred Services)
Rudra Chandi Homam (New Moon & Full Moon)
In alignment with ancient Vedic traditions, Rudra Chandi Homam is conducted on the auspicious days of the New Moon (Amaavasya) and Full Moon (Pournami) every month. This sacred fire ritual is dedicated to invoking divine blessings for peace, prosperity, and spiritual growth.
- When: Every New Moon (Amaavasya) and Full Moon (Pournami)
- How to Participate: Devotees are invited to participate in the homam and offer their prayers, seeking spiritual benefits and blessings for the well-being of themselves, their families, and the world. It is a beautiful opportunity for collective prayer and spiritual upliftment.
Special Sevas During Festive Periods
The ashram organizes several special seva programs during important auspicious times of the year, allowing devotees to contribute both materially and spiritually:
- Kartika Maasam: A highly auspicious month in the Hindu calendar, Kartika Maasam is observed with special prayers, rituals, and spiritual activities. Devotees can offer their participation in these sacred services, which include Annaprasada distribution (food offerings) and divine charity programs aimed at supporting the less fortunate.
- Shravan Maasam: Another important month, especially for those seeking blessings for health and prosperity. The ashram organizes Annaprasada distribution and other spiritual services to foster community participation and well-being.
- Shivratri: A night of intense devotion and prayer to Lord Shiva, Shivratri is celebrated at the ashram with vigour and reverence. Special services, including Annaprasada distribution and Rudra Homam, are performed for devotees who come to seek divine blessings.
- Ugadi: The Telugu New Year is celebrated with immense devotion, and Annaprasada distribution is done to mark the beginning of the year with goodwill, charity, and auspicious prayers.
Chaitramasa Shuddha Panchami Day (Swami’s Holy Worship Mahotsava)
This is one of the most important annual celebrations at the ashram. On the auspicious day of Chaitramasa Shuddha Panchami, the Holy Worship Mahotsava is organized in honor of Sri Mouna Swamy. This grand celebration includes:
- Rudrabhisekam with Mahanyasa: A sacred and elaborate ritual conducted at the Jeeva Samadhi of Sri Mouna Swamy, invoking divine blessings and protection.
- Annaprasada Distribution: As a part of this special occasion, the ashram distributes Annaprasada (food offerings) to all devotees, fostering a spirit of sharing and love.
- Mahaganapati Homam: A special Mahaganapati Homam is performed to invoke the blessings of Lord Ganesha for the success of all spiritual endeavors, removal of obstacles, and prosperity in all aspects of life.
